WebBromine atom electron configuration (Bohr model) Therefore, the bromine atom will have two electrons in the first shell, eight in the 2nd orbit, eighteen electrons in the 3rd shell, and the remaining seven electrons will be in the fourth shell. Therefore, the order of the number of electrons in each shell of the bromine (Br) atom is 2, 8, 18, 7. WebMar 31, 2009 · A molecule as it consists of two bromine atoms. WebSep 20, 2024 · Fluorine has greater ionization energy than bromine because its valence electrons are more strongly attracted to its positively charged atomic nuclei. This is due to the fact that fluorine atoms only have two energy levels, therefore there is no substantial shielding effect. Webhalogen, any of the six nonmetallic elements that constitute Group 17 (Group VIIa) of the periodic table. The halogen elements are fluorine (F), chlorine (Cl), bromine (Br), iodine (I), astatine (At), and tennessine (Ts). They were given the name halogen, from the Greek roots hal- (“salt”) and -gen (“to produce”), because they all produce sodium salts of similar …
